The Specialist Occupational Therapist will be expected to:
To provide specialist advice, for relatives, carers and members of the MDT, to promote the OT role in patient care.
To advise patients, carers, relatives, colleagues on the safe use of equipment, minor adaptations, treatment techniques, moving and positioning, in relation to individual patients.
To be competent in prescribing equipment, and have an in depth knowledge of equipment available for patients and how it is accessed. Ensure that all issued equipment is used safely and correctly, following protocols.
To accurately and effectively report and document any changes in patients condition or progress to other relevant MDT team members
To provide specialist written reports, discharge summaries, risk assessments and other recommendations regarding individual needs as required by the service.
To represent the OT service and/or individual patients at MDT meetings, and case conferences to ensure the delivery of a co-coordinated multidisciplinary service. This will include discussion of patient care and patient progress.
To work as an integral part of the multidisciplinary team liaising and working with other trust staff in the management of the patients appropriate to the medical service and with external agencies as required.
